I'm conflicted about this book... I almost want to give it three and a half stars, but I'd hate for anyone to skip this book because of my review. It is a compelling story. Probably the most engrossing story I've read this year, if you think in terms of I started it and couldn't really put it down until I finished. The characters were believable and their relationships authentic and relatable. The premise is interesting and the author does a good job of not spoon-feeding the moral, the reader is left to decide something on their own, which I like.

There was some contrived drama and throughout a lot of the story, I kept having the feeling of reading my mom's old Danielle Steel books - particularly the ones that follow a whole family through the course of their lives.

Overall, it was enjoyable, well-written, and interesting. If you enjoy a good family drama, this is for you.
